Am I losing business...because my jeans are too tight? - 03/18/09 12:37 PM
Perhaps this has happened to you.You check your voice-mail, and there is a message from an agent or homeowner interested in hiring you to stage a property. You call them back, only to get their voicemail. You leave a message, telling them how anxious you are to talk to them about your services. And then...you never hear back.
We can only assume when they couldn't reach you by phone, they called someone else. And, that person answered their phone, and consequently got the job. I can't tell you how many times this has happened to me. So, what is the answer?
